The Le Petit Prince Immersive Exhibition To Open At Farenheit88 Kuala Lumpur!

Ever wish to step into the magical world of French author Antoine de Saint-Exupery? And if you’re a long-time fan of the internationally acclaimed novella, Le Petit Prince, you’ll definitely be excited to know that there will be a magical experience coming to Malaysia!

The long-awaited Le Petit Prince immersive exhibition is set to open in Kuala Lumpur on 21st December 2024 and will be running till the 21st of March 2025. This immensely interactive, multi-sensory adventure will bring all the enchanting characters and illustrations from The Little Prince to life, giving a chance for visitors to fully experience the wonder of the story!

For illustration purposes only. Source: Behance

To those who aren’t familiar with the story, originally French, Le Petit Prince tells a sort of coming-of-age story about the main character, the Little Prince, who comes to Earth from a distant planet. Out of loneliness, he has left his tiny planet, where his only friend is a rose. Fans of this story and its characters can experience famous scenes from the book with large projections that would make you feel as though you’re exploring The Little Prince’s tiny planet! Highlights visitors can expect from the exhibition are:

  • The Story That Took Flight
  • The Pilot and His Little Prince
  • From B612 to The Stars
  • You Are Unique To Me

Perfectly blending art, colours, technology, and storytelling, this exhibition will offer a playful yet touching experience, capturing the emotions of the original tale. Visitors can also wander through the mesmerising fantasy world filled with glowing stars and even dreamy landscapes. Expect also life-sized versions of iconic characters such as the Fox, the Rose, and, of course, the Little Prince himself!

Date: From 21st December 2024 to 21st March 2025

Time: 10am to 9:45pm (Monday to Sunday)

Venue: Farenheit88 KL, 3rd Floor

Tickets Availability: Klook

Ideal for the whole family, this unforgettable experience is something visitors of all ages can enjoy. There would also be Le Petit-themed souvenirs available in the merchandise segment, and also an area dedicated to numerous activities for visitors to be a part of. Come and explore the enchanting world of Le Petit Prince and uncover the secrets, stories, and timeless lessons that continue to inspire everyone!
